    Hey there, just something Iīve recently seen in an article Iīve read on JSTOR.

    Spoiler Alert, click show to read: 

    taken from The Battle Scene on Aemilius Paullus's Pydna Monument: A Reevaluation

    This is part of the Aemilius Paullus Monument at Delphi.

    The figure on the left is obviously a Hellenic soldier, though itīs unclear whether heīs in Antigonid or Attalid employment.
    Peculiar about him is that his shield, even though it is secured to his forearm by a Porpax and he holds it with an Antilabe, doesnīt have the typical Aspis rim.

    Is this an Aspis? Or is this maybe a bigger version of the Macedonian Pelta?
    From what Iīve recently read, it seems the rim on an Aspis made it possible for Hoplites to survive the rigors of Phalanx together without dying of asphyxation.

    It could IMO be that, since Hoplites had been replaced by Phalangitai, Aspidai were made without their rim to reduce weight.
    What are your thoughts?

    It does look like aspis to me too.

    It could be a type of shield that was found in Bonce too (below is a reconstruction):



    That said, as valuable the visual sources are, one has to remember that the artist may have distorted reality in order to achieve an artistic effect - a creative license, if you will. Or simply don't care about these details at all. Either way, they have to be taken with a pinch of salt, just like any other source, at least that's my take
